Atherogenic dyslipidemia and oxidative stress: a new look

2009

Although results from in vitro studies and clinical trials demonstrate strong associations between oxidative stress and cardiovascular risk, to date still no convincing data are available to suggest that treatment with antioxidants might reduce vascular events. Oxidative modifications of low-density lipoproteins (LDL) represent an early stage of atherosclerosis, and small, dense LDL are more susceptible to oxidation than larger, more buoyant particles. Oxidized LDL are independent predictors of subclinical and clinical atherosclerosis. Is diabetes the cost to pay for a greater cardiovascular prevention?

2010

The recent JUPITER (Justification for the Use of statins in Primary prevention: an Intervention Trial Evaluating Rosuvastatin) trial is another study providing evidence about the effectiveness of statin therapy in reducing cardiovascular risk. Yet, in this study significantly higher glycated hemoglobin levels and incidence rates of diabetes were observed in persons treated with rosuvastatin than the placebo group. It should be noted that adverse effects on glucose metabolism have already been reported, albeit rarely, in previous trials with statins. The differential effects of thiazolidindiones on atherogenic dyslipidemia in type 2 diabetes: what is the clinical significance?

2008

Diabetic dyslipidemia is typically characterized by an increase in plasma triglycerides, a decrease in high-density lipoprotein cholesterol and a concomitant increase in atherogenic small dense low-density lipoproteins. Glucose lowering and anti-atherogenic effects of incretin-based therapies: GLP-1 analogues and DPP-4-inhibitors

2009

Type 2 diabetes is a chronic, progressive disease with a multi-faceted pathophysiology. Beyond the known defects of insulin resistance and beta-cell insufficiency, derangement of incretin hormones normally produced from the gut wall in response to food intake play an important role. Long-term consequences of polycystic ovary syndrome on cardiovascular risk

2009

Most available data suggest that the prevalence of cardiovascular diseases in women with polycystic ovary syndrome (PCOS) is smaller than expected based on risk calculations during fertile years; therefore, more studies are needed on long-term cardiovascular consequences. Evidence is accumulating that postmenopausal women with PCOS have an increased risk of cerebrovascular events and cardiovascular morbidity. The effects of ezetimibe on LDL-cholesterol: quantitative or qualitative changes ?

2009

Ezetimibe represents the first of a new class of agents, the cholesterol absorption inhibitors, able to reduce low-density lipoproteins (LDL)-cholesterol by 15-25% from baseline in monotherapy and on top of statins and fibrates. To-date all the data regarding the efficacy of ezetimibe comes from the studies of its lipid-lowering power. Yet, recent findings from the ENHANCE study on atherosclerosis progression showed that the addition of ezetimibe to simvastatin in patients with heterozygous familial hypercholesterolemia did not affect the mean change in carotid intima-media thickness, although a significant reduction in LDL-cholesterol levels was present.
